June 1, 2008 The Flower Communion was invented in 1923 as a communion that includes Christians and non- Christians. Each of us brings a flower and takes a different one home. Bring your children. Bring a flower for each of you. If you do not have a flower, do not worry. We will have extras. The sermon will be the story of the life of the inventor of the flower communion.
